Ingredients You’ll Need
Getting this Creamy Smothered Chicken And Rice just right is all about fresh, straightforward ingredients that pack a punch. Each one plays a crucial role — from creating depth of flavor to achieving the perfect creamy texture that makes this dish so irresistible.
- 4 boneless, skinless chicken breasts (About 1.5 pounds): The star protein, tender and easy to cook evenly.
- 1 cup rice (Uncooked): Absorbs savory chicken broth for fluffy, flavorful grains.
- 2 cups chicken broth: Adds savory richness and moisture to both rice and sauce.
- 1 cup heavy cream: Creates that silky, decadent sauce; substitute with half-and-half or non-dairy if preferred.
- 1 medium onion (Diced): Provides sweetness and depth when sautéed.
- 3 cloves garlic (Minced): Infuses bold aroma and flavor that wakes up every layer.
- 1 cup frozen peas (Optional): Adds a pop of color and gentle sweetness.
- 2 tablespoons olive oil: Essential for browning chicken and sautéing veggies.
- 1 teaspoon paprika: Brings warmth and a subtle smoky note.
- 1 teaspoon salt: Enhances all flavors perfectly.
- ½ teaspoon black pepper: Adds just enough spice and balance.
- ½ teaspoon dried thyme: Offers earthy, herbal undertones.
- ½ teaspoon parsley (Fresh or dried for garnish): A fresh finishing touch that brightens the dish.
How to Make Creamy Smothered Chicken And Rice
Step 1: Cook the Rice with Chicken Broth
Start by rinsing your rice under cold water until the water runs clear; this removes excess starch for fluffier grains. Cook the rice using chicken broth instead of water—this simple swap infuses every bite with an extra layer of savory depth that forms the perfect base for your creamy smothered chicken.
Step 2: Sauté Onions and Garlic
While the rice cooks, warm the ol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Add the diced onion and sauté until translucent and soft, about 2-3 minutes. Toss in the minced garlic and cook for another minute until that irresistible fragrance fills your kitchen—this step builds the aromatic foundation of the dish.
Step 3: Season and Cook the Chicken
Generously season your chicken breasts with paprika, salt, black pepper, and thyme. Place the chicken in the skillet with your sautéed onions and garlic. Cook each side for 5-6 minutes or until the chicken turns golden and reaches an internal temperature of 165°F. This gives you juicy, flavorful chicken with a wonderful crust.
Step 4: Create the Creamy Sauce
Remove the chicken and turn the heat down to low. Pour the heavy cream into the skillet and stir to incorporate all those browned bits left behind. Bring the sauce to a gentle simmer. If you want a bit of color and sweetness, add the frozen peas now and heat them through for 2-3 minutes.
Step 5: Combine Chicken with Sauce and Simmer
Return your cooked chicken to the skillet, nestling each piece into the creamy sauce. Let everything simmer together for about 5 more minutes—this melds the flavors beautifully and ensures the chicken is heated all the way through, soaking up that dreamy sauce.
Step 6: Serve Over Rice with Garnish
Spoon the creamy smothered chicken and sauce over your fluffy chicken-broth rice. Sprinkle with fresh or dried parsley for a bright, inviting finishing touch that makes this homey dish even more inviting.

Make Ahead and Storage
Storing Leftovers
Place any leftovers in an airtight container and refrigerate for up to 3 days. The flavors actually deepen overnight, making for even cozier meals down the line.
Freezing
This dish freezes well! Store portions in freezer-safe containers or bags for up to 2 months. When ready to enjoy, thaw overnight in the fridge to preserve texture and taste.
Reheating
Reheat gently on the stove over low heat, stirring occasionally to prevent the creamy sauce from separating. Adding a splash of chicken broth or cream helps restore the sauce’s luscious consistency. Microwave reheating works too—just do it in short increments and stir well.
FAQs
Can I use brown rice instead of white rice?
Absolutely! Brown rice adds a nuttier flavor and more chew, though it requires a longer cooking time. Be sure to adjust cooking times and liquid amounts accordingly to keep it perfectly fluffy.
What can I substitute for heavy cream?
If you want a lighter option, half-and-half works well, or for dairy-free, try canned coconut milk or an unsweetened non-dairy creamer. Just be mindful that texture and flavor will vary slightly.
Is this recipe freezer-friendly?
Yes! Creamy Smothered Chicken And Rice freezes beautifully. Store in airtight containers and thaw completely before reheating to maintain the smooth, creamy sauce and tender chicken.
Can I add other vegetables?
Definitely! Mushrooms, bell peppers, or spinach make fantastic additions and pair nicely with the creamy sauce. Just sauté them alongside the onions for best results.
How do I know when the chicken is cooked perfectly?
The safest method is to use a meat thermometer—chicken should reach an internal temperature of 165°F. The chicken should be golden on the outside and no longer pink in the center once fully cooked.

Creamy Smothered Chicken And Rice Recipe
- Total Time: 40 minutes
- Yield: 4 servings 1x
- Diet: Low Salt
Description
Creamy Smothered Chicken and Rice is a comforting and flavorful one-pan meal featuring tender pan-seared chicken breasts smothered in a luscious creamy sauce, served over fragrant chicken broth-infused rice with optional peas for a pop of color and sweetness.
Ingredients
Chicken and Seasoning
- 4 pieces boneless, skinless chicken breasts (about 1.5 pounds)
- 1 teaspoon paprika
- 1 teaspoon salt
- 1/2 teaspoon black pepper
- 1/2 teaspoon dried thyme
Rice and Broth
- 1 cup uncooked rice
- 2 cups chicken broth
Sauce and Vegetables
- 1 cup heavy cream (can substitute with half-and-half or non-dairy alternative)
- 1 medium onion, diced
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 cup frozen peas (optional)
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 1/2 teaspoon parsley (fresh or dried for garnish)
Instructions
- Cook the Rice: Rinse the rice under cold water until the water runs clear to remove excess starch. Cook the rice according to package instructions, substituting chicken broth for water to infuse extra flavor. Once cooked, set the rice aside.
- Sauté Onion: While the rice is cooking, he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Add the diced onion and sauté for 2-3 minutes until it becomes translucent and soft, creating a flavorful base.
- Add Garlic: Add the minced garlic to the skillet with the onions and cook for an additional 1 minute until the garlic is fragrant but not browned.
- Season and Cook Chicken: Season the chicken breasts evenly with paprika, salt, black pepper, and dried thyme. Place the chicken in the skillet with the onions and garlic, cooking each side for 5-6 minutes until golden brown and cooked through. The internal temperature should reach 165°F to ensure safety.
- Create Cream Sauce: Remove the cooked chicken from the skillet and set aside. Lower the heat to medium-low and pour in the heavy cream, stirring well to incorporate the browned bits and flavors left in the skillet. Bring the sauce to a gentle simmer.
- Add Peas: If using, add the frozen peas to the cream sauce and cook for 2-3 minutes until heated through, adding a sweet contrast in texture and color.
- Simmer Chicken in Sauce: Return the chicken breasts to the skillet, nestling them into the creamy sauce. Allow the chicken and sauce to simmer together for an additional 5 minutes, letting the flavors meld and the chicken to finish heating.
- Serve: Plate the cooked rice and spoon the creamy smothered chicken and sauce over the top. Garnish with a sprinkle of fresh or dried parsley for an herbal finish, and serve warm.
Notes
- Heavy cream can be substituted with half-and-half or dairy-free alternatives such as coconut cream for a lighter or vegan-friendly option.
- Make sure to cook chicken to an internal temperature of 165°F to ensure food safety.
- Rinsing rice before cooking helps achieve fluffy, non-sticky texture.
- Frozen peas are optional but add a nice pop of color and sweetness.
- For added flavor, you can sprinkle some grated Parmesan cheese into the cream sauce before serving.
- This recipe can be stored in the refrigerator for up to 3 days and reheated gently on the stove or microwave.
